Output 04a385838923ce56f0e58507ef236e007c40665bbe4219441a5632a27155f8eb:3

value
30000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0e3816812a967edaf49ee39a8360b4185fe0606 OP_EQUAL
address
3KGvCjXdF8HnJjJwqqqZfLjDCYZMsknQsa
transaction
04a385838923ce56f0e58507ef236e007c40665bbe4219441a5632a27155f8eb